Netflix Is Testing New Ways To Stop Password Sharing Between Households

Netflix on Wednesday announced that it is testing new ways to stop password sharing between households on its platform, including a new feature that will ask users to pay an extra fee in order to do so. “While [separate profiles and multiple streams] have been hugely popular, they have also created some confusion about when and how Netflix can be shared,” Chengyi Long, director of product innovation at Netflix, said in a statement. “As a result, accounts are being shared between households — impacting our ability to invest in great new TV and films for our members.” Netflix will conduct its first tests in Chile, Costa Rica and Peru, where subscribers will receive notifications regarding their ability to add an extra viewer to their account for a discounted price: 2,380 CLP in Chile, 2.99 U...

Maluma Drops New “Royalty” Fragrance Collection

Global superstar, Maluma, continues to ride a wave of accomplishments in 2022, announcing his new Royalty by Maluma “King and Queen” fragrance collection. With his first range of fragrances, the singer-songwriter has created a group of sensual scents for both men and women, highlighting a different gemstone for each offering. Out of the four-piece luxury set, there are two scents for men – “Onyx” and “Garnet” – and two scents for women – “Jade” and “Amethyst.” Inspired by childhood memories of wearing his father’s colognes, the Onyx Eau de parfum has notes of cardamom, pear and bergamot, while the Garnet scent has aromatic lavender and baie rose. Harlem’s Fashion Row and Barbie Team Up To Highlight Black Fashion Designers

HipHopWired Featured Video Source: Mattel / Mattel, Inc. Barbie and Harlem’s Fashion Row have teamed up to make a powerful statement—in the world of fashion, of course. In a fresh collaboration, the two are celebrating the works of three Black fashion designers Anifa Mvuemba of Hanifa, Patrick Henry, professionally known as Fresh, of Rich Fresh, and Kimberly Goldson of her eponymous brand had their exact designs replicated in miniature form to be showcased on multicultural Barbies. Fashion Maven André Leon Talley Dies At 73

HipHopWired Featured Video CLOSE Source: Cindy Ord / Getty André Leon Talley, a fashion legend who made his mark as the former creative director of Vogue, has reportedly passed away. Talley was battling a long-term illness, according to still-developing reports. TMZ was among the first to report the passing of Talley after confirming the news with a source who says that the iconic fashion maven passed away on Tuesday (Jan. 18) in White Plains, N.Y. More from TMZ: Talley was instrumental to Vogue’s vision and direction in the ’80s and ’90s, when he worked his way up the magazine ranks to eventually become the news director — which he helmed from ’83 to ’87 — and then ascended to Vogue’s creative director in ’88.
